Output 93e85a9a8bb7772201e88f462acbe081e8673d11fad895b837c652cd24cbf918:1

value
27000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2404a09de6e95c19174c02be4cfd461c29cfe10 OP_EQUAL
address
MRcGLYAWE2Um8tmbnhmDwXnBt5h7KsNFYf
transaction
93e85a9a8bb7772201e88f462acbe081e8673d11fad895b837c652cd24cbf918
spent
true